History
A coal mining camp in the Sheridan coalfield that supplied fuel to the Burlington Railroad. Company-owned housing, store, and recreational facilities. The mines closed in the 1950s as diesel replaced coal.
Visiting Monarch
What remains: Scattered ruins. Mine tipple foundations visible.
Access: County road from Sheridan area.
